Sat 747470225397726

decimal
149494.225397726
degree
0°149494′310″225397726‴
percentile
35.593820296187786%
name
iobtpjiqxwd
cycle
0
epoch
0
period
74
block
149494
offset
225397726
timestamp
rarity
common
inscriptions
location
d3fd72de60b7a9766cb6430b4ae3f01ad6445986f99d5f357224e25cac647494:0:0